What is Included in the Professional Fee?

The professional fee covers the essential medical and administrative components of the service. It begins with a compassionate quality-of-life assessment to ensure that the timing is right for your pet. A significant portion of this fee is dedicated to the sedation process. We use a gentle, two-step method that ensures your pet is in a deep, painless sleep before the final medication is administered. This fee also encompasses the responsible handling of medical waste and the administrative documentation required by New Jersey law. Private Cremation: A Singular Tribute

In a private cremation, your pet is the only animal in the cremation chamber during the process. This guarantee ensures that the remains returned to you are exclusively those of your beloved companion. It's a singular tribute for families who wish to keep their pet's ashes in a memorial urn at home or find peace through a private scattering ceremony. Group Cremation: A Respectful Communal Choice

For families who don't wish to have remains returned, group cremation provides a dignified and more affordable alternative. In this process, multiple pets are cremated together in a communal setting. While ashes aren't returned to the family, the procedure is carried out with the same level of respect and honor as our private services. This option allows you to focus on the memories of your pet's life while trusting that their final disposition is handled with quiet dignity. We also offer individual cremation as a middle-ground option, where pets are separated within the chamber to ensure remains are kept distinct.
